Real-World Embroidery Performance

I tested Strength Hope and Faith on several fabrics and found it performed consistently well on medium-weight cotton, denim, and polyester blends. The design’s moderate stitch density ensures clarity without causing puckering or distortion. It’s particularly effective when stitched with satin stitch, which gives the text a polished finish.

For custom apparel, this design is a strong candidate for t-shirts, sweatshirts, and caps. On a tote bag, it adds a meaningful touch that can be both functional and decorative. As an applique design, it could be layered with other elements to create a more intricate look. However, the design may not be ideal for very small hoop sizes due to its size and complexity.

When used on textured or stretchy fabrics, I noticed some minor issues with thread tension. A proper stabilizer is essential here to prevent the design from shifting during stitching. For thin or dark fabrics, using a contrasting thread color can help the design stand out more effectively.

Where to Use It Carefully

While Strength Hope and Faith is generally versatile, there are certain situations where caution is advised. On curved surfaces like caps or hoods, the design may require slight adjustments to maintain alignment. Tiny lettering or intricate corners could become lost if the stitch density is too low or the hoop size is too small.

For baby items or delicate garments, a lighter stitch count and softer thread colors might be preferable to avoid over-stitching. If you’re planning to use this on a layered garment or a product that will see frequent washing, consider reinforcing the edges with a backing or additional stabilizer to ensure longevity.

Practical Designer Notes

Before committing to a full project, I always recommend testing the design on scrap fabric. This helps identify any potential issues with stitch density, thread color contrast, or fabric compatibility. Check how it looks in black and white mockups to ensure it maintains its visual integrity across different backgrounds.

Also, confirm that the design works well on both light and dark fabrics. Some details may not show up as clearly on darker materials, so adjusting the thread color or stitch pattern could be necessary. Make sure the hoop size you’re using is appropriate for the design’s dimensions to avoid cropping or distortion.
